From inception as an independent marque in 1947, Ferrari achieved an incredibly successful competition record. One of its earliest racing milestones came at the 1948 Mille Miglia, when Clemente Biondetti and his mechanic Giuseppe Navona piloted a Ferrari 166 Sport to overall victory. A purpose-built 166 racing car soon followed, designated 166 MM in recognition of the swept volume of each of its engine’s 12 cylinders and “MM” commemorating that glorious 1948 Mille Miglia win. The 166 MM remains legendary as the only car to win all three of the greatest European sports-car races of the postwar era, including the 24 Hours of Le Mans, the Targa Florio and the Mille Miglia.

A first series of 34 cars were built through late 1951, followed by 13 second-series cars, designated 166 MM/53, featuring various improvements and intended for privateers to compete in the popular under-2-liter class. Of the 13 Ferrari 166 MM/53s produced, nine were bodied by the Vignale coachworks, including six Vignale Spyders that featured a more rounded version of the original Michelotti design. Adventurous and purposeful, the 166 MM/53 Vignale Spyders featured recessed headlamps, upward-cut front fenders, cut-down doors and cutaway rear fenders for improved brake cooling.

Exceedingly rare, these cars were the developmental link between Ferrari’s successful early 166 models and the larger-displacement 212. Bearing S/N 0342M, this 166 MM/53 Vignale Spider is not only one of the 13 Ferrari 166 MM/53 chassis produced and one of the six Ferrari 166 MM/53 Vignale Spyders built, but it is the last 166 MM/53 Vignale Spyder built, with assembly completed in June 1953. At the time of writing, its odometer reads 37,306 kilometers (approximately 21,381 miles). The 1995cc V-12 engine is numbered 21M and paired with the 5-speed manual transmission numbered 23.

Fascinating history includes competitive use in various California sports car races in 1953-54 with its first owner, Hollywood screenwriter E. Ronald “Randy” MacDougall, who scored several class wins and podium finishes during his ownership. Gerry Sutterfireld, one of the earliest members of the FCA, acquired 0342M in April 1967. At Sutterfield’s debut outing with 0342M at the FCA annual meet in 1974, the 166 MM/53 won four first-place awards: Best Performance Award for Competition and Dual Purpose Cars, First in Class for Competition Cars, First in Class for Ladies’ Choice, and Judges’ Choice (later renamed Best of Show).

Phil Bachman acquired 0342M from Sutterfield in 2003, and preservation work was performed at Ferrari expert Wayne Obry’s Motion Products in 2006. Appropriately, the rare and venerable 166 MM/53 Vignale Spyder was enjoyed by the Bachman family on the Colorado Grand five times (2007-2011). In 2014, it was invited by Ferrari North America to be displayed at the Bridge Club in Bridgehampton, New York, at a party celebrating Ferrari North America’s 60th Anniversary.

Other appearances included display at the 2015 Milwaukee Concours d’Elegance, participation in a special exhibition for Pebble Beach race cars at the 2015 Pebble Beach Concours d’Elegance, and display at the 2018 Highlands Motoring Festival in North Carolina. In print, 0342M was mentioned in the September/October 1992 issue of Vintage Motorsport magazine, featured in Issue 149 (4th Quarter, 2003) of Prancing Horse, the quarterly publication of the Ferrari Club of America, and pictured on the cover of the September 14, 2015 issue of Autoweek magazine.

Offered with copies of factory build records, this 166 MM/53 Vignale Spider exemplifies the early and heroic 1950s era at Ferrari, and the marque’s uncanny ability to build some of the most effective, yet beautiful racing cars ever created.
